Pharmaceutical Engineering Syllabus

Pharmaceutical Engineering is the other most significant subject which prospectus depicted are in below. 3rd Semester B Pharmacy Latest Syllabus can read online here or B Pharm third Semester Syllabus 2022 Pdf can download above-given connection. This schedule is equivalent to with Pharmacy Council of India (PCI) gave prospectus.

Hypothesis (PT-317)

Unit-I

• Stream of Fluids

Various kinds of manometers, Reynolds number, and its importance, Bernoulli's Theorem and applications, Energy loses, Orifice Meter, Venturi Meter, Pitot Tube, and Rotameter.

• Size Reduction

Targets of size decrease, system and laws administering size decrease, factors influencing size decrease, Principles, Construction, Working, Uses, Merits and Demerits of Hammer Mill, Ball Mill, Fluid Energy Mill, Edge Runner Mill and End Runner Mill.

• Size Separation

Destinations of Size partition, Applications, and Mechanism of size detachment, Official Standards of Powders, Sieves, Principles, Construction, Working, Uses, Merits and Demerits of Sieve shaker, Cyclone separator, Air separator, Bag channel, and elutriation tank.

Unit-II

• Heat Transfer

Targets of Heat Transfer, Applications and Heat Transfer systems, Fourier's law, Heat moved by Conduction, Convection and Radiation, Heat interchangers and Heat exchangers.

• Vanishing

Targets of Evaporation, Application, and elements impacting Evaporation, Difference between Evaporation and another hotness cycle, Principles, Construction, Working, Uses, Merits and Demerits of Steam Jacketed Kettle, Horizontal Tube Evaporators, Climbing Film Evaporators, Forced Circulation Evaporators, Multiple Effect Evaporators and Economy of Multiple Effect Evaporator.

• Refining

General Principles and Methodology of Simple Distillation, Flash Distillation, Fractional Distillation, Distillation under decreased tension, Molecular Distillation.

Unit-III

• Drying

Targets of Drying, Applications, and Mechanism of the drying system, Measurements and Applications of harmony dampness content, Rate of Drying Curve, Principles, Construction, Working, Uses, Merits and Demerits of Tray dryer, Dum dryer, Spray dryer, Fluidized bed dryer, Vacuum Dryer, Freeze dryer.

• Blending

Targets of Mixing, Application, and Factors influencing blending, Mechanism of strong blending, Liquid blending and semisolid blending, Principles, Construction, Working, Uses, Merits and Demerits of Double cone blender, Twin shell blender, Ribbon blender, Sigma edge blender, Planetary blenders, Propellers, Turbines, Paddles, and Silverson Emulsifiers.

Unit-IV

Filtration

Goals and Applications of Filtration, Theories and Factors affecting filtration, Filter helps, Filter media's, Principles, Construction, Working, Uses, Merits and Demerits of Plate and Frame Filter, Filter leaf, Rotary Drum Filter, Meta Filter and Cartridge Filter, Membranes Filters and Seidtz Filter.

• Centrifugation

Goals, Principles, and Application of Centrifugation, Principles, Construction, Working, Uses, Merits, and Demerits of Perforated Basket Centrifuge, Non-punctured container rotator, Semicontinuous axis, and super axis.

Unit-V

• Materials of Pharmaceutical Plants Construction, Corrosion, and its Prevention

Factors influencing materials chose for pharmaceutical plant development, Corrosion hypothesis, sorts of consumption and their anticipation, Ferrous and Non-Ferrous metals, Inorganic and Organic nonmetals, Basics of the material taking care of framework..
